The sole surviving suspect in last year's terror attacks in Mumbai has retracted his confession on the opening day of his trial.
More than 170 people, including nine gunmen, were killed in the attacks in November 2008.
Pakistani national Ajmal Amir Qasab faces the death penalty, if he is convicted.
